Matches in SemOpenAlex for { <https://semopenalex.org/work/W2020476361> ?p ?o ?g. }
Showing items 1 to 95 of
95
with 100 items per page.
- W2020476361 endingPage "860" @default.
- W2020476361 startingPage "836" @default.
- W2020476361 abstract "Increasing trends towards adaptive, distributed, generative and pervasive software have made object-oriented dynamically typed languages become increasingly popular. These languages offer dynamic software evolution by means of reflection, facilitating the development of dynamic systems. Unfortunately, this dynamism commonly imposes a runtime performance penalty. In this paper, we describe how to extend a production JIT-compiler virtual machine to support runtime object-oriented structural reflection offered by many dynamic languages. Our approach improves runtime performance of dynamic languages running on statically typed virtual machines. At the same time, existing statically typed languages are still supported by the virtual machine. We have extended the .Net platform with runtime structural reflection adding prototype-based object-oriented semantics to the statically typed class-based model of .Net, supporting both kinds of programming languages. The assessment of runtime performance and memory consumption has revealed that a direct support of structural reflection in a production JIT-based virtual machine designed for statically typed languages provides a significant performance improvement for dynamically typed languages." @default.
- W2020476361 created "2016-06-24" @default.
- W2020476361 creator A5023522599 @default.
- W2020476361 creator A5028494454 @default.
- W2020476361 creator A5070067089 @default.
- W2020476361 date "2009-08-01" @default.
- W2020476361 modified "2023-10-16" @default.
- W2020476361 title "Efficient virtual machine support of runtime structural reflection" @default.
- W2020476361 cites W1491095550 @default.
- W2020476361 cites W1496701680 @default.
- W2020476361 cites W1576361343 @default.
- W2020476361 cites W1911958278 @default.
- W2020476361 cites W1980468060 @default.
- W2020476361 cites W1981404401 @default.
- W2020476361 cites W1987203566 @default.
- W2020476361 cites W1993318777 @default.
- W2020476361 cites W2004340162 @default.
- W2020476361 cites W2007757832 @default.
- W2020476361 cites W2030916392 @default.
- W2020476361 cites W2036830099 @default.
- W2020476361 cites W2042893791 @default.
- W2020476361 cites W2077830286 @default.
- W2020476361 cites W2086956127 @default.
- W2020476361 cites W2088494048 @default.
- W2020476361 cites W2109693630 @default.
- W2020476361 cites W2111898165 @default.
- W2020476361 cites W2119606405 @default.
- W2020476361 cites W2139897701 @default.
- W2020476361 cites W2141317620 @default.
- W2020476361 cites W2143155206 @default.
- W2020476361 cites W2155651624 @default.
- W2020476361 cites W2166822586 @default.
- W2020476361 cites W2293770661 @default.
- W2020476361 cites W239634878 @default.
- W2020476361 cites W3006653989 @default.
- W2020476361 cites W4241843866 @default.
- W2020476361 cites W57651844 @default.
- W2020476361 cites W78779285 @default.
- W2020476361 doi "https://doi.org/10.1016/j.scico.2009.04.001" @default.
- W2020476361 hasPublicationYear "2009" @default.
- W2020476361 type Work @default.
- W2020476361 sameAs 2020476361 @default.
- W2020476361 citedByCount "31" @default.
- W2020476361 countsByYear W20204763612012 @default.
- W2020476361 countsByYear W20204763612013 @default.
- W2020476361 countsByYear W20204763612014 @default.
- W2020476361 countsByYear W20204763612016 @default.
- W2020476361 countsByYear W20204763612017 @default.
- W2020476361 countsByYear W20204763612018 @default.
- W2020476361 countsByYear W20204763612019 @default.
- W2020476361 countsByYear W20204763612021 @default.
- W2020476361 countsByYear W20204763612022 @default.
- W2020476361 crossrefType "journal-article" @default.
- W2020476361 hasAuthorship W2020476361A5023522599 @default.
- W2020476361 hasAuthorship W2020476361A5028494454 @default.
- W2020476361 hasAuthorship W2020476361A5070067089 @default.
- W2020476361 hasBestOaLocation W20204763612 @default.
- W2020476361 hasConcept C169590947 @default.
- W2020476361 hasConcept C199360897 @default.
- W2020476361 hasConcept C25344961 @default.
- W2020476361 hasConcept C2780870223 @default.
- W2020476361 hasConcept C41008148 @default.
- W2020476361 hasConcept C65682993 @default.
- W2020476361 hasConcept C76782552 @default.
- W2020476361 hasConcept C8767382 @default.
- W2020476361 hasConceptScore W2020476361C169590947 @default.
- W2020476361 hasConceptScore W2020476361C199360897 @default.
- W2020476361 hasConceptScore W2020476361C25344961 @default.
- W2020476361 hasConceptScore W2020476361C2780870223 @default.
- W2020476361 hasConceptScore W2020476361C41008148 @default.
- W2020476361 hasConceptScore W2020476361C65682993 @default.
- W2020476361 hasConceptScore W2020476361C76782552 @default.
- W2020476361 hasConceptScore W2020476361C8767382 @default.
- W2020476361 hasIssue "10" @default.
- W2020476361 hasLocation W20204763611 @default.
- W2020476361 hasLocation W20204763612 @default.
- W2020476361 hasOpenAccess W2020476361 @default.
- W2020476361 hasPrimaryLocation W20204763611 @default.
- W2020476361 hasRelatedWork W100392937 @default.
- W2020476361 hasRelatedWork W1536051636 @default.
- W2020476361 hasRelatedWork W183165956 @default.
- W2020476361 hasRelatedWork W2001890294 @default.
- W2020476361 hasRelatedWork W2086394627 @default.
- W2020476361 hasRelatedWork W2344299099 @default.
- W2020476361 hasRelatedWork W3094026940 @default.
- W2020476361 hasRelatedWork W3153841236 @default.
- W2020476361 hasRelatedWork W4249995067 @default.
- W2020476361 hasRelatedWork W4255351349 @default.
- W2020476361 hasVolume "74" @default.
- W2020476361 isParatext "false" @default.
- W2020476361 isRetracted "false" @default.
- W2020476361 magId "2020476361" @default.
- W2020476361 workType "article" @default.